Ivan Tashkinov
|
34d59e4008
|
[#502] Fixed User.active_local_user_query to return users with nil or missing info.deactivated . Adjusted test.
|
2019-01-22 17:12:53 +03:00 |
|
rinpatch
|
e460820fcf
|
Add get_by_id to activity.ex
|
2019-01-22 10:55:10 +03:00 |
|
href
|
f9a3269099
|
Uploader callback controller
|
2019-01-21 22:44:14 +01:00 |
|
href
|
99763999c1
|
reverse_proxy - always override plug's cache-control
|
2019-01-21 15:17:24 +01:00 |
|
href
|
97412d9f94
|
S3 Namespace
|
2019-01-21 14:42:16 +01:00 |
|
lambda
|
8cd853ce0c
|
Merge branch '530_federator_user_info_overwrite_fix' into 'develop'
[#530] Prevents user `info` from being overwritten because of race conditions
Closes #530
See merge request pleroma/pleroma!691
|
2019-01-21 13:03:32 +00:00 |
|
lambda
|
69454c8345
|
Merge branch 'feature/dm-sanity' into 'develop'
DM sanitization
See merge request pleroma/pleroma!458
|
2019-01-21 12:35:10 +00:00 |
|
Ivan Tashkinov
|
a4d3fec8a7
|
[#502] Code comments update.
|
2019-01-21 14:52:41 +03:00 |
|
Ivan Tashkinov
|
aa480f4a8b
|
[#530] Prevents user info from being overwritten because of race conditions
and non-partial update of embed (in WebFinger.ensure_keys_present and other places).
|
2019-01-21 14:16:51 +03:00 |
|
Haelwenn (lanodan) Monnier
|
7390192c03
|
Activity: mix format (2 empty lines)
|
2019-01-21 08:00:41 +01:00 |
|
Haelwenn (lanodan) Monnier
|
98c8184c1f
|
Activity: get_create_activity_by_object_ap_id/1 → get_create_by_object_ap_id/1
|
2019-01-21 08:00:41 +01:00 |
|
Haelwenn (lanodan) Monnier
|
2fdbd4d137
|
Activity: create_activity_by_object_id_query/1 → create_by_object_ap_id/1 when is_list
|
2019-01-21 08:00:40 +01:00 |
|
Haelwenn (lanodan) Monnier
|
f8ab1b7427
|
Activity: get_all_by_object_ap_id/1 → get_all_create_by_object_ap_id/1
|
2019-01-21 08:00:38 +01:00 |
|
Haelwenn (lanodan) Monnier
|
4ad5a0abb9
|
Activity: all_by_object_ap_id_q/1 → create_by_object_ap_id/1
|
2019-01-21 07:51:01 +01:00 |
|
Haelwenn (lanodan) Monnier
|
75e4c8f0b2
|
Activity: all_non_create_by_object_ap_id_q → by_object_ap_id
|
2019-01-21 07:50:57 +01:00 |
|
Haelwenn (lanodan) Monnier
|
b82c6dc536
|
Activity: all_by_object_ap_id/1 → get_all_by_object_ap_id/1
|
2019-01-21 07:49:59 +01:00 |
|
Haelwenn (lanodan) Monnier
|
f94cc6d824
|
Mix.Tasks.Pleroma.Instance: Generate signing_salt
Closes: https://git.pleroma.social/pleroma/pleroma/issues/533
|
2019-01-21 01:16:41 +01:00 |
|
lain
|
cf1f35a93a
|
Send delete event over Mastodon streaming api
Closes #116
|
2019-01-20 13:00:46 +01:00 |
|
lambda
|
f3045a179e
|
Merge branch 'i1t/pleroma-477_user_search_improvements' into 'develop'
I1t/pleroma 477 user search improvements
See merge request pleroma/pleroma!685
|
2019-01-20 10:24:05 +00:00 |
|
lain
|
5834b08fe7
|
Set custom similarity limit.
|
2019-01-20 10:57:49 +01:00 |
|
William Pitcock
|
aa37313416
|
activitypub: short-circuit is_public?() with directMessage flag check
|
2019-01-20 02:33:21 +00:00 |
|
William Pitcock
|
7c9749f793
|
transmogrifier: slightly clean up fix_explicit_addressing pipeline
|
2019-01-20 02:27:48 +00:00 |
|
William Pitcock
|
420651157b
|
transmogrifier: don't apply heuristics against messages which have directMessage set true
|
2019-01-20 02:27:48 +00:00 |
|
William Pitcock
|
ddae43eb43
|
activitypub: add is_private?/is_direct? helpers
|
2019-01-20 02:27:48 +00:00 |
|
William Pitcock
|
9adc80afff
|
common api: set directMessage flag on our own posts
|
2019-01-20 02:27:48 +00:00 |
|
William Pitcock
|
75dfa1f0b0
|
mastodon api: get_visibility(): DMs never have a cc list.
|
2019-01-20 02:27:48 +00:00 |
|
William Pitcock
|
681f40ee5c
|
activitypub: transmogrifier: fix up to/cc addressing brain damage caused by mastodon-style explicit DMs
|
2019-01-20 02:27:48 +00:00 |
|
William Pitcock
|
8d06be35e0
|
activitypub: utils: add determine_explicit_mentions() and tests
|
2019-01-20 02:27:48 +00:00 |
|
kaniini
|
42612b1c8d
|
Merge branch 'bugfix/improve-boost-targeting' into 'develop'
improve handling of non-public Announces
See merge request pleroma/pleroma!681
|
2019-01-19 23:44:08 +00:00 |
|
lain
|
b108aeee08
|
Make use of the indices.
Indices in postgresql rely on operators, so they won't be used if you use only functions.
|
2019-01-20 00:31:17 +01:00 |
|
rinpatch
|
44693fbf6e
|
Formating
|
2019-01-20 01:28:46 +03:00 |
|
rinpatch
|
afd83db0d7
|
Provide local og:url for remote activities
|
2019-01-19 10:58:27 +03:00 |
|
kaniini
|
651ce1c97b
|
Merge branch '491_full_mentions_in_user_bio' into 'develop'
[#491] Made user bio preserve full nicknames (nick@host)
Closes #491
See merge request pleroma/pleroma!676
|
2019-01-19 07:36:58 +00:00 |
|
Maxim Filippov
|
651a1d64b5
|
Add current user to mentioned
|
2019-01-19 04:25:15 +03:00 |
|
Maxim Filippov
|
e116e55cab
|
Add actor to recipients
|
2019-01-18 22:40:52 +03:00 |
|
rinpatch
|
74346a7035
|
Fix merge conflict
|
2019-01-18 18:31:25 +03:00 |
|
Ivan Tashkinov
|
79e44042bc
|
[#477] User trigram index adjustment.
|
2019-01-18 10:57:42 +03:00 |
|
Ivan Tashkinov
|
ed8f55ab8e
|
[#477] User: FTS and trigram search results mixing (to handle misspelled requests).
|
2019-01-18 10:35:45 +03:00 |
|
rinpatch
|
997f4a5e09
|
Remove custom emojis and trailing whitespaces from previews
|
2019-01-18 10:28:19 +03:00 |
|
rinpatch
|
1b1af4798a
|
Use object instead of activity for metadata
|
2019-01-18 09:32:52 +03:00 |
|
Ivan Tashkinov
|
65bb9b2fba
|
[#491] Made full nicknames be preserved in user links text only in Bio.
|
2019-01-18 09:30:16 +03:00 |
|
William Pitcock
|
75a9b2a851
|
activitypub: add a match clause for objects, not just activities
|
2019-01-17 23:32:16 +00:00 |
|
William Pitcock
|
dbc4e92509
|
activitypub: transmogrifier: do not clobber the addressing on relayed announcements
|
2019-01-17 23:21:31 +00:00 |
|
William Pitcock
|
33b473cc02
|
activitypub: allow is_public?() to work on any type of map representing an AS2 object
|
2019-01-17 23:21:31 +00:00 |
|
William Pitcock
|
8e9f1d5587
|
activitypub: relay: chase selective public announce changes
|
2019-01-17 23:21:31 +00:00 |
|
William Pitcock
|
2479e88815
|
activitypub: announce: add new public parameter
|
2019-01-17 23:21:31 +00:00 |
|
kaniini
|
98d9dcd509
|
Merge branch '502_instance_stats_active_users_count_fix' into 'develop'
[#502] Fixed `user_count` in `/api/v1/instance` to include only active local users
Closes #502
See merge request pleroma/pleroma!678
|
2019-01-17 19:27:15 +00:00 |
|
kaniini
|
ae8a5942cf
|
Merge branch 'bad-copy-paste' into 'develop'
Fix bad link in likes collection
See merge request pleroma/pleroma!679
|
2019-01-17 19:22:21 +00:00 |
|
sxsdv1
|
948fba6f76
|
Fix bad link in likes collection
Don't copy and paste, mkay
|
2019-01-17 18:21:43 +01:00 |
|
rinpatch
|
a95d5da607
|
Don't show content if empty or zero width space
|
2019-01-17 20:18:28 +03:00 |
|
Ivan Tashkinov
|
954dc4a4ad
|
[#502] Fixed user_count in /api/v1/instance to include only active local users.
|
2019-01-17 19:16:02 +03:00 |
|
Mark Felder
|
849c83ed46
|
formatting
|
2019-01-17 16:10:26 +00:00 |
|
Mark Felder
|
6bc9a641ba
|
Default to disabled in the code in case the setting is absent from config.exs
|
2019-01-17 16:01:25 +00:00 |
|
rinpatch
|
388ceb6a7d
|
Fix the issue with get_by_nickname never being called
|
2019-01-17 19:00:08 +03:00 |
|
Mark Felder
|
8c368d42a2
|
Make attachment links configurable
Thanks @href!
|
2019-01-17 15:48:14 +00:00 |
|
Ivan Tashkinov
|
2bfae25a1f
|
[#491] Made user bio preserve full nicknames (nick@host).
|
2019-01-17 18:03:49 +03:00 |
|
rinpatch
|
4d5f15cd42
|
Introduce optional unfurling of nsfw content
|
2019-01-17 11:00:02 +03:00 |
|
rinpatch
|
0256bd2f1d
|
Use object url instead of a hack
|
2019-01-17 10:34:19 +03:00 |
|
rinpatch
|
fd3a558230
|
Apply feld's patch
|
2019-01-17 09:18:46 +03:00 |
|
rinpatch
|
5fa508cc2b
|
Remove @providers and call Pleroma.config on runtime
|
2019-01-16 18:04:41 +03:00 |
|
rinpatch
|
bb43f4cee9
|
Remove useless with in opengraph.ex
|
2019-01-16 18:02:46 +03:00 |
|
rinpatch
|
9a90b5d91a
|
oof
|
2019-01-16 18:01:17 +03:00 |
|
rinpatch
|
8a9f089812
|
remove id cast
|
2019-01-16 17:58:11 +03:00 |
|
rinpatch
|
5a08dee379
|
cache ap_id in id instead of caching user two times
|
2019-01-16 17:44:08 +03:00 |
|
rinpatch
|
82cf9b9751
|
forgot to remove this thing
|
2019-01-16 17:16:28 +03:00 |
|
rinpatch
|
293f6a8b71
|
join us now and share the software~. Also tests
|
2019-01-16 17:15:13 +03:00 |
|
lain
|
943324b661
|
MastoAPI: Don't break on missing users.
|
2019-01-16 15:13:09 +01:00 |
|
rinpatch
|
b44995866b
|
Replace map with reduce to remove nils
|
2019-01-16 16:52:01 +03:00 |
|
lambda
|
608cc65d43
|
Merge branch 'feature/improve-microformats' into 'develop'
improve microformats support
See merge request pleroma/pleroma!672
|
2019-01-16 09:06:47 +00:00 |
|
lambda
|
da4b670451
|
Merge branch '518_instance_stats_fix' into 'develop'
[#518] Fix: /api/v1/instance ("domain_count"), /api/v1/instance/peers
Closes #518
See merge request pleroma/pleroma!673
|
2019-01-16 08:59:40 +00:00 |
|
rinpatch
|
ff01fd3c4f
|
Remove caching because it does not affect performance and may be even worse in some cases
|
2019-01-16 11:18:25 +03:00 |
|
Ivan Tashkinov
|
90433b988e
|
[#518] Fixed /api/v1/instance ("domain_count" value) and /api/v1/instance/peers responses.
|
2019-01-16 11:07:46 +03:00 |
|
rinpatch
|
bfe2a11a6b
|
Add config doc
|
2019-01-16 10:45:56 +03:00 |
|
Ivan Tashkinov
|
0bc6d30f7d
|
[#477] Minor refactoring (user search query).
|
2019-01-16 10:44:32 +03:00 |
|
rinpatch
|
a9c27e137d
|
Add a fallback function to handle generic params, just in case
|
2019-01-16 10:38:42 +03:00 |
|
rinpatch
|
a76793006b
|
Thanks you rinpatch, very cool
|
2019-01-16 10:35:06 +03:00 |
|
rinpatch
|
0039d45b5b
|
No need to use activity in the key
|
2019-01-16 10:30:47 +03:00 |
|
rinpatch
|
70b2bb6ede
|
add caching
|
2019-01-16 10:26:01 +03:00 |
|
rinpatch
|
dd1432d695
|
Disable previews for any activity, but create
|
2019-01-16 09:42:24 +03:00 |
|
William Pitcock
|
461ab9489d
|
formatter: improve microformats markup
|
2019-01-16 03:54:01 +00:00 |
|
William Pitcock
|
1ddab78247
|
html: allow microformats-related markup through the html filter
|
2019-01-16 03:54:01 +00:00 |
|
rinpatch
|
565caff3f4
|
cache HTML in OGP
|
2019-01-16 00:07:28 +03:00 |
|
rinpatch
|
9aa69e12b8
|
Add behaviours to TwitterCard, remove some dumb stuff in Formatter.truncate
|
2019-01-15 23:25:28 +03:00 |
|
lambda
|
9a444c0d22
|
Merge branch 'bugfix/websub-hardening' into 'develop'
websub: improve error handling
See merge request pleroma/pleroma!670
|
2019-01-15 20:02:56 +00:00 |
|
rinpatch
|
2e630bea0d
|
Add twitter card, filter nsfw
|
2019-01-15 23:00:22 +03:00 |
|
William Pitcock
|
2d3241753f
|
http: add support for query parameters, use Jason for JSON encoding instead of Poison like everywhere else
|
2019-01-15 19:31:13 +00:00 |
|
rinpatch
|
70f140681f
|
Add space between name and nickname
|
2019-01-15 21:47:45 +03:00 |
|
rinpatch
|
e8eecd61b4
|
Formating
|
2019-01-15 21:20:27 +03:00 |
|
rinpatch
|
410fd9d774
|
Attach attachments
|
2019-01-15 21:17:56 +03:00 |
|
William Pitcock
|
17da432dbb
|
websub: improve error handling
|
2019-01-15 18:03:49 +00:00 |
|
rinpatch
|
ff6c9a5c96
|
Introduce get_by_id in Activity, replace newlines with spaces
|
2019-01-15 20:00:21 +03:00 |
|
rinpatch
|
850912b06b
|
refactor opengraph to a different module with a behaviour
|
2019-01-15 19:43:52 +03:00 |
|
rinpatch
|
8745c8c990
|
remove useless newlines after every tag. Make domain.com/username provide opengraph too
|
2019-01-15 18:34:47 +03:00 |
|
Ivan Tashkinov
|
5b8f9ff8c1
|
[#477] User search tests. Normalized search rank in User.search.
|
2019-01-15 13:05:25 +03:00 |
|
rinpatch
|
2858fd2da2
|
add a fallback function
|
2019-01-15 12:11:07 +03:00 |
|
rinpatch
|
6f23139864
|
please don't bully me for this
|
2019-01-15 12:02:55 +03:00 |
|
rinpatch
|
4587a5712a
|
cringe
|
2019-01-15 11:59:05 +03:00 |
|
rinpatch
|
ce15e0659e
|
Fix some edge cases [nervous laughter]
|
2019-01-15 11:56:35 +03:00 |
|
lambda
|
646bb87816
|
Merge branch 'fix/elixir-1-8-type-annotation' into 'develop'
Fix Elixir 1.8 type annotation issue
Closes #523
See merge request pleroma/pleroma!668
|
2019-01-15 08:51:59 +00:00 |
|
rinpatch
|
4656f433f9
|
Move metadata.ex out of ostatus
|
2019-01-15 11:00:17 +03:00 |
|